Pranayama Workshop w/Wyatt Portz

Pranayama, the fourth limb of Patanjali’s eight limbs of yoga, is often thought of as simple breathing techniques. But in yoga, prana is the life force itself – the energy that drives our lives and the life of the universe itself; yama means control. So, pranayama is actually the yogic science of gaining complete control over the energy of your body-mind complex. In this workshop, Wyatt will teach you three Pranayama techniques: ujjayi, bhastrikha, and a continuous cycling breath, then put them together in different rhythms and cycles to create a powerful, energy-generating practice that you can take home and use with asana and meditation, enhancing both.
